Summary of Intended Learning Outcomes
Knowledge and understanding of the phenomenon of Tantra in Indian religion, of the historical development of Tantric cults and associated ritual practice, of some of the basic textual materials involved, in particular in the field of Saivism, and the ability to write an academic essay on these matters. |
Assessment Information
Essay of ca. 3,000 words. Essay 40% plus degree exam 60% |
